Period Architecture in Cardiff
Cardiff's architectural character was largely shaped by the Victorian and Edwardian eras, when coal exports transformed the city into one of the world's busiest ports. The wealth generated from the coal trade is evident in the grand civic buildings, ornate commercial premises, and substantial residential properties. Victorian terraced housing (1837-1901), typically built from red brick or local Pennant sandstone, characterises many residential areas. Edwardian properties (1901-1910) are found in suburbs like Roath and Pontcanna, featuring bay windows, decorative plasterwork, and larger gardens. Georgian architecture is less prevalent but can be found in older parts of the city. Cardiff Castle, with its Victorian Gothic revival additions by William Burges, represents a unique architectural landmark.
Historic Areas & Conservation Zones in Cardiff
Pontcanna
A leafy Victorian and Edwardian suburb with tree-lined streets and substantial period properties, popular with families.
Roath
Features a mix of Victorian terraces and Edwardian villas, with the historic Roath Park and conservation area.
Cathedral Road
An elegant Victorian thoroughfare with grand villas, many now converted to guesthouses and offices.
Canton
A diverse area with Victorian terraces and commercial buildings, reflecting Cardiff's working-class heritage.

Finding the Right Specialist in Cardiff
Restoring a period property in Cardiff requires specialists familiar with local materials and Victorian building techniques. When selecting contractors, prioritize those with experience in Welsh stone and slate, as well as traditional lime mortars. Cardiff Council has conservation areas and listed buildings that require specific consents for alterations. Ensure your chosen specialist understands these requirements and can guide you through the planning process.
